CD Pipeline-driven Modifications¶
The Sysdig Terraform scripts are integrated into the Continuous Deployment (CD) pipeline
, specifically the Sysdig Terraform Action.
The process involves two distinct phases:
-
PR creation Upon the
creation of a pull request
that includes changes to the Sysdig Terraform script, the pipeline executes aTerraform Plan
and comments on the PR regarding the proposed alterations. -
PR merging Upon approval and
merging of the pull request
, the pipeline executes aTerraform Apply
, implementing the approved changes into the infrastructure.
